Holy Trinity Church of England Primary Academy and Nursery
Middleton Road, Oswestry SY11 2LF
Holy Trinity Church of England Primary Academy and Nursery is a Church of England academy. It has about 270 boys and girls aged between 3 and 11. In November 2023 the school was rated ‘Good’ by Ofsted.
Particular strengths include Admissions, Disadvantaged pupils, Progress and Finances. Relative weaknesses include Representation, Attainment and Attendance.

Admissions: Excellent. The occupancy rate is very low and the offer rate is roughly average.
Disadvantaged pupils: Excellent. Progress in maths, reading and writing are all above average.
Progress: Above average. Progress in maths, reading and writing are all above average. (This takes into account pupils' prior performance. For actual grades, see Attainment.)
Finances: Above average. The school budget has been roughly in balance
Environment: Above average. Air pollution and traffic accidents are very low, while crime is roughly average.
Attendance: Below average. Pupil absence rates and the incidence of persistent absence are both quite high.
Attainment: Below average. Maths attainment is below average, reading is below average and GPS (grammar, punctuation and spelling) is about average. (This doesn't take into account pupils' prior performance. For that, see Progress.)
Representation: Out of balance. The socio-economic mix and ethnic representation are both out of balance with the local community. Show details
